Stage kit by Captaincook0827 in Chefit

[–]OkPerspective6715 0 points1 point  (0 children)

First thing first make sure that your uniform is perfect, cleaned and ironed. Then bring one chef knife, 1 small tweezer and 1 palette knife. The other crucial things is a small note book, a permanent marker and a pen then you will be doing good
